Lely (company)

Lely Industries N.V. is a Dutch agricultural machine manufacturer which is based in Maassluis, the Netherlands.

The company was founded in 1948 by the Lely brothers, Cornelis van der Lely and Arij van der Lely, in Maassluis.[2]

In 2012, the company acquired Aircon GmbH and subsequently renamed it as Lely Aircon B.V.[3]

At the end of 2016, Lely ceased tipper production in Waldstetten.[4]

In March 2017, the sale of the forage harvesting technology division with the plants in Waldstetten (loader wagons) and Wolfenbüttel (baling presses) to AGCO was announced.[5]

In 2019, the company milking system reached the finals of 2019 European Inventor Award.[2]
